Output ebcee294e04ebae08304fc78867ca552b94e9a7c4b9bd95fad7752f049a90bb6:1

value
2246821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 956772a1226eebff289475c45c373f26ef8f8cd6 OP_EQUAL
address
3FJzXoZhGFAhGzGWa7r5jwMYeuLFQNbdUy
transaction
ebcee294e04ebae08304fc78867ca552b94e9a7c4b9bd95fad7752f049a90bb6
confirmations
294781
spent
true